Abstract
We describe the effect of radiation of different wavelengths in the visible and near infrared range over photochromism, bleaching and photorefractive recording on undoped Bi12TiO20 crystals. These experiments lead to a phenomenological description of the relevant photoactive centers in this material. At least an empty donor level 0.42Â eV below the conduction band, some deeper donor levels up to 1.6Â eV below the conduction band and an acceptor level 1Â eV above the valence band were identified.
